SymptomPossible CauseCorrective Action
Heater does not startNo powerCheck power source and connections.
No heatThermostat settingEnsure thermostat is set above room temperature.
Unusual noiseLoose partsInspect for loose components and tighten as necessary.
Flame is yellowDirty burnerClean the burner according to maintenance instructions.
